Toronto: Institute of Public Administration of Canada: L' Institut D'Administration Publique Du Canada, 1996. Review Copy . Soft cover. Near Fine/None Issued. 200 pp. Contributions are printed in the language of the contributor, however summaries in French are included for each English language paper. Includes list of contributors. Provides an overview and assessment of the cutbacks and reforms in federal and provincial governments during the 1990's.
